An Advanced Certificate in Healthcare Risk Response equips professionals with the knowledge and skills to proactively identify, assess, and mitigate risks within healthcare settings. This program focuses on developing a comprehensive understanding of risk management frameworks and best practices relevant to the industry.
Learning outcomes include mastering risk assessment methodologies, developing effective risk mitigation strategies, and understanding relevant healthcare regulations and compliance requirements. Students will also gain proficiency in communication and collaboration skills crucial for effective risk response within a healthcare team. This includes crisis management and incident response planning.
The duration of the Advanced Certificate in Healthcare Risk Response program typically varies, ranging from several months to a year, depending on the institution and program structure. The program often involves a blend of online coursework, practical exercises, and potentially some in-person workshops.
